About Astrid Teckentrup

Astrid Teckentrup has been CEO of Procter & Gamble (P&G), one of the largest consumer goods companies in the world with over 100,000 employees and sales of more than US$ 80 billion, in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land (DACH), since 2021 and is one of the most important managers in the European consumer goods industry.

Prior to becoming CEO, Ms. Teckentrup was Senior Vice President of Sales and Marketing Director of Beauty & Grooming, among others, after working as Corporate MS&P Manager and Market Operations Team Leader for Food & Beverages at P&G DACH. Previously, Ms. Teckentrup was business development manager for Food & Beverages, DACH, and manager for Health & Beauty Care in Northern Germany. Ms. Teckentrup began her career as a sales representative at P&G.

Ms. Teckentrup was awarded the “Mestemacher Award Manager of the Year” in 2022 and is active in various networks to promote P&G’s commitment to greater sustainability and climate protection and actively promotes equality for women in society and the company.

Ms. Teckentrup studied at the EBS Business School with exchange visits in London and Paris.
